This form is a consent to variance by adjacent landowner.

Indiana Consents to Variance (By Adjacent Landowner) is a legal document used in the state of Indiana to grant permission for a variance to a neighboring landowner. A variance is a request to deviate from the specific requirements of a zoning ordinance, allowing the landowner to use his or her property in a way that is not typically permitted. This document is typically used when one landowner seeks permission from their adjacent neighbor to obtain a variance. The Indiana Consent to Variance (By Adjacent Landowner) serves as an agreement whereby the adjacent landowner provides their written consent for their neighbor to proceed with the requested variance. By signing this document, the adjacent landowner acknowledges that they have been informed about the variance request and willingly gives their approval, understanding the potential impact on the surrounding area. There are various types of variances that may require the consent of an adjacent landowner, including use variance and area variance. A use variance is sought when the landowner wishes to use their property for a purpose not typically permitted by the zoning ordinance. An area variance, on the other hand, is requested when the landowner seeks relief from certain dimensional requirements such as height, setback, or lot size. A Special Exception is a permit for a use or structure that is not allowed as a matter of right, but may be permitted, if certain standards defined in the Zoning Ordinance are met.

A variance allows you to deviate in some way from he requirements of the Zoning Ordinance. You may request a variance if certain physical conditions of your property (e.g. size, shape, topography, location, or surroundings) make it impossible or unreasonable for you to strictly comply with the Zoning Ordinance.

"Area variance' shall mean the authorization by the zoning board of appeals for the use of land in a manner which is not allowed by the dimensional or physical requirements of the applicable zoning regulations."

Variance. An exception to the strict application of a zoning ordinance to permit a use that is not permitted otherwise.

A variance is a request to deviate from current zoning requirements. If granted, it permits the owner to use the land in a manner not otherwise permitted by the zoning ordinance. It is not a change in the zoning law. Instead, it is a specific waiver of requirements of the zoning ordinance.

A variance is a request for relief from the strict application of zoning regulations to alleviate an unusual hardship to a particular property. For example, a homeowner may request that a room addition be permitted closer to the property line than the Zoning Ordinance would normally allow.
